Baseball Recap: Carson Cougars vs. Jay M. Robinson Bulldogs
There's no place like home for Carson, who bounced back after a loss on the road on Friday. They walked away with a 7-3 victory over the Jay M. Robinson Bulldogs on Tuesday. For the Cougars, this counts as revenge for the 3-2 win the Bulldogs walked away with the last time they faced one another back in April of 2025.

Kendal Sifford was a major factor while hitting and pitching. He looked comfortable on the mound, striking out 11 batters over seven innings while giving up just two earned (and one unearned) runs off seven hits. Those 11 strikeouts gave him a new career-high. He was also big at the plate, getting on base in three of his four plate appearances with one RBI.
In other batting news, the team relied heavily on Dylan Alexander, who went 2-for-3 with three runs, one stolen base, and one RBI. That's the most runs he has posted since back in March. Maverick Walters was another key player, going 2-for-4 with two RBI, one run, and one double.
Carson hit smart and finished the game with only one strikeout. The team's really been improving in that area: they've now improved their strikeout total in three consecutive contests.
Carson's record is now 8-10. As for Jay M. Robinson, they have traveled a rocky road recently, having lost six of their last seven matchups. That's put a noticeable dent in their 6-12 record this season.
Carson wasted no time getting back out on the field and has already played their next game, a 13-0 victory against North Iredell on the 15th. As for Jay M. Robinson, they have also already played their next contest, a 13-6 defeat against Charlotte S on the 15th.
